Rockpool Acquisitions Plc is listed in the Finance Services s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ker ROC. The last closing price for Rockpool Acquisitions was 2.75p. Over the last year, Rockpool Acquisitions shares have traded in a share price range of 2.75p to 4.75p.

Rockpool Acquisitions currently has 12,725,003 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Rockpool Acquisitions is £349,938 . Rockpool Acquisitions has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of -1.18.

RNS Number : 4613H Roc Oil Company Limited 05 November 2008


5 November 2008

ROC OIL COMPANY LIMITED ("ROC")


STOCK EXCHANGE RELEASE


DRILLING UPDATE: BANDA EAST APPRAISAL WELL, OFFSHORE MAURITANIA

Roc Oil (Mauritania) Company, a wholly owned subsidiary of ROC, advises that at 2 November 2008, the Banda East-1B appraisal well had achieved a depth of 2,443 mBRT. Current operation was to prepare to run Core¿2 from 2,443 mBRT.

The Banda East appraisal well was spudded on 4 October 2008 and the forward programme is to continue drilling to a planned Total Depth of approximately 2,800 mBRT.

Banda East-1B is appraising the Banda Oil and Gas Field. The Banda Oil and Gas Field was discovered in 2002 and is located approximately 80 kilometres from the Mauritanian coast in 300 metres of water, spanning PSC Area A and PSC Area B.

Participating Interests in the PSC Area A Joint Venture are:

Roc Oil (Mauritania) Company................................4.155%

PC Mauritania I Pty Ltd (Operator)...........................53.846%

Hardman Petroleum (Mauritania) Pty Ltd.................21.300%

Planet Oil (Mauritania) Limited....................................3.000%

Mauritania Holdings B.V.............................................13.084%

Fusion Mauritania A B.V...............................................3.000%

FP Mauritania A B.V.....................................................1.615%
